Livonian

edit

Etymology

edit

From Proto-Finnic *tuhat (stem *tuhantë-).

Numeral

edit

tūontõ

  1. thousand

Usage notes

edit

Tūontõ is among a number of words that have an instructive case form – tūontiņ (meaning "by the thousands").[1]
